Diagnostic imaging agents with mmp inhibitory activity
The present invention relates to the field of diagnostic imaging. Specifically, the invention relates to the diagnostic imaging of diseases where specific matrix metalloproteinases are known to be involved. One embodiment of the invention is a compound having matrix metalloproteinase inhibitory activity suitable for diagnostic imaging. Also disclosed in the present invention is a pharmaceutical composition comprising the diagnostic imaging agent of the invention in a form suitable for mammalian administration. The invention furthermore discloses intermediates in the synthesis of the diagnostic imaging agents of the invention and kits for the preparation of the pharmaceutical composition of the invention. The pharmaceutical composition of the invention may be used in the diagnosis of diseases where specific matrix metalloproteinases are known to be involved.

ENZYME INHIBITOR IMAGING AGENTS
The present invention discloses that imaging agents which comprise a specific type of matrix metalloproteinase inhibitors (MMPi’s) of the hydroxamate class labelled with an imaging moiety, are useful diagnostic imaging agents for in vivo imaging and diagnosis of the mammalian body.
